About the role
The St Vincent de Paul Society aspires to be recognised as a caring charity offering "a hand up" to people in need. We do this by respecting their dignity, sharing our hope, and encouraging them to take control of their own destiny.
St Vincent de Paul Society is proudly participating in Tasmania’s Container Refund Scheme, Recycle Rewards.
The warehouse processes the received containers following contractual requirements. Using purpose-built equipment and machines, the sorting and cleaning of containers is a primarily automated process. Our operators provide exemplary customer service to members of the public, facilitate collections and operate machinery, including forklifts and MR trucks.
Our warehouse in Spreyton operates six days a week, Monday to Saturday. We are looking for a Supervisor to oversee our daily operations. The Supervisor is responsible for staff supervision, coordination of tasks, stakeholder management, customer service and daily operations. The Supervisor is strongly supported by our Northwest Reuse Manager. This role is offered on a part time basis, 30 hours per week. Availability to work every second Saturday is preferred.
If you have warehouse or waste management experience and exceptional customer service skills, we would love to hear from you.
Essential Requirements
Demonstrated warehouse, waste management, or other relevant experience.
Previous experience leading, guiding or supervising teams.
Adaptive management style, allowing staff and volunteers to grow and succeed.
Current Forklift or MR would be advantageous.
Exceptional customer service and communication skills.
Ability to manage time effectively.
Knowledge and understanding of safe work practices and a proactive approach to WHS.
A flexible and willing approach to working in a diverse team.
Ability to adapt to changing environments and demands.
Willingness and commitment to work in alignment with the Society's values and culture.
The successful applicant must hold a current compliant National Police Check, along with a valid Tasmanian Working With Vulnerable People Card or the ability to obtain.
